Growth Strategy
Since establishment in 1997, Rial Fishing has continued to expand through successful joint ventures and acquisitions. Our growth strategy is complimented by various organisational and operational strategies.
These strategies are designed to unite the Eastern Cape commercial fishing companies, vessel owning companies and their rights in order to enhance the operational effectiveness of Rial Fishing.
Our Core Business Strategies aim to:
- Increase Market Share and infiltrate new markets.
- Broaden supply bases through Enterprise Development Initiatives.
- Increase the supply of fresh fish inputs through Enterprise Development & industry consolidation.
- Reduce overhead costs through economies of scale; process efficiency and improved performance.
- Enhance Corporate Governance in order to:
- Increase the efficiency of resources and
- Better align the interests of customers, business partners and Rial Fishing.
